Output 59b761842dc8473b37db77df0655046c465af1db46214ae63b23b8d9c3e16c33:1

value
13216566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bebf6b9ce8963fbb3672bd7169124b044ebaa6d OP_EQUAL
address
3A5463tiXauy8a7PYGPKZwBw9jaDo7tADD
transaction
59b761842dc8473b37db77df0655046c465af1db46214ae63b23b8d9c3e16c33
spent
true